我已经安装了一个使用docker的craftman工艺cms项目。现在我尝试用sequel pro连接到数据库,但是我不能。我已经运行了craftman ip
命令来获取docker container
的ip,在我的例子中是172.17.0.2
,然后我已经运行了docker ps命令来获取数据库的端口,这是3306/tcp
。我尝试使用这些设置进行连接,然后在sequel pro
中
Host: 172.17.0.2
Username: root
Password:
Database: craft
Port: 3306
这是docker ps
的输出
c29d64fd09ca mariadb:10.1 "docker-entrypoint..." 12 days ago Up 14 hours 3306/tcp forandringsfabrikkencraft_mysql_1
但是,我无法连接。如何设置连接到docker中的DB?
https://stackoverflow.com/questions/44496380
复制相似问题